




版权说明:本文档由用户提供并上传,收益归属内容提供方,若内容存在侵权,请进行举报或认领
文档简介
本章内容:6.1加工中心概述
6.2加工中心常用编程指令
6.3加工中心刀具补偿与编程要点
6.4数控加工编程综合举例
6.1数控加工中心概述
加工加工中心(MachiningCenter)简称MC,是由机械设备与数控系统组成的适用于加工复杂工件的高效率自动化机床。加工中心是在数控铣床基础上发展起来的,加工中心与数控铣床最大区别在于加工中心具有自动交换加工刀具的能力,通过在刀库安装不同用途的刀具,可在一次装夹中通过自动换刀装置改变主轴上的加工刀具,实现钻、铣、镗、攻螺纹、切槽等多种加工功能。数控加工中心概述
6.1.1数控加工中心的组成加工1)基础部件由床身、立柱和工作台等大件组成,它们是加工中心结构中的基础部件。2)主轴部件由主轴箱、主轴电动机、主轴和主轴轴承等零件组成。3)数控系统由CNC装置、可编程序控制器、伺服驱动装置以及电动机等部件组成,是加工中心执行顺序控制动作和控制加工过程的中心。4)自动换刀装置(ATC)加工中心与一般机床最大的显著区别是具有对零件进行多工序加工能力,有一套自动换刀装置。数控加工中心概述数控加工中心的分类加工1.主轴在空间所处的状态分类。1)立式加工中心2)卧式加工中心3)龙门式加工中心4)复合加工中心5)虚轴加工中心
4.1数控车床加工概述
1.立式加工中心
加工数控加工中心概述2卧式加工中心
加工数控加工中心概述3龙门式加工中心加工数控加工中心概述4复合加工中心加工数控加工中心概述5虚轴加工中心加工数控加工中心概述5虚轴加工中心加工数控加工中心概述6.1.2数控加工中心的分类加工2.按坐标轴数分类根据加工中心的可控坐标轴数和联动坐标轴数,可将加工中心分为:三轴二联动、三轴三联动、四轴三联动、五轴四联动、六轴五联动等加工中心。数控加工中心概述6.1.2数控加工中心的分类加工3.按工作台的数量和功能分类1)单工作台加工中心2)双工作台加工中心3)多工作台加工中心:FMC
数控加工中心概述6.1.2数控加工中心的分类加工按加工精度分类1)普通加工中心一般情况下,普通加工中心的分辨率多为lμm,进给速度为15~25m/min,定位精度为10μm,重复定位精度6~16μm。2)高精度加工中心高精度加工中心的分辨率可达,最大进给速度可达100m/min以上,定位精度2μm以内,重复定位精度一般为5μm以内。数控加工中心概述6.1.2数控加工中心的分类加工加工对象:主要用于轴类和盘类回转体工件的加工,能自动完成内外圆面、柱面、锥面、圆弧、螺纹等工序的切削加工,并能进行切槽、钻、扩、铰孔等加工。加工特点:适合复杂形状工件的加工。轮廓形状特别复杂或难于控制尺寸的回转体零件、精度要求高的零件、特殊的螺旋零件、淬硬工件的加工等等。
数控加工中心概述6.1.4加工中心(数控铣床)的工艺范围加工1.周期性重复投产的零件。2.高效、高精度工件。3.具有合适批量的工件。4.多工位和工序可集中的工件5.形状复杂的零件。6.难测量零件。7.装夹困难或完全由找正定位来保证加工精度的零件不适合在加工中心上加工生产,如铸造和自由锻造的零件。
加工中心常用编程指令
6.2.1加工中心的程序代码加工1.准备功能准备功能代码是用地址字G和后面的数字来表示的,它规定了该程序段指令的功能。如用G00来指令运动坐标快速定位。
6.2加工中心常用编程指令
6.2.1加工中心的程序代码加工2.辅助功能辅助功能有两种类型:辅助功能(M代码)用于指定主轴启动、主轴停止及程序结束等;而第二辅助功能(B代码)用于指定分度工作台定位。
6.2加工中心常用编程指令
6.2.2加工中心(数控铣床)加工的F、S、T功能加工3.进给功能进给功能控制刀具的进给速度。进给功能有两种。1)快速移动。当指定定位指令(G00)时,刀具以CNC设置的快速移动速度移动。2)切削速度。刀具以程序中编制的切削进给速度移动(G01)。
加工中心常用编程指令
6.2.3孔加工循环指令加工为了进一步提高编程工作效率,FANUC—Oi系统设计有固定循环功能.它规定对于一些典型孔加工中的固定、连续的动作,用一个G指令表达,即用固定循环指令来选择孔加工方式。常用的固定循环指令能完成的工作有钻孔、攻螺纹和镗孔等。这些循环通常包括下列六个基本操作动作。
加工中心常用编程指令
6.2.3孔加工循环指令加工
加工中心常用编程指令
6.2.3孔加工循环指令加工
.G91指令在固定循环中的应用G90中:R与Z一律取其终点坐标值;G91中:R是指自初始点到R的距离,Z是指子R点到孔底平面上Z点的距离。
加工中心常用编程指令
6.2.3孔加工循环指令加工
2.高速深孔钻循环指令G73G73指令用于深孔钻循环指令。该指令在钻孔时采取间断进给,有利于在深孔加工时断屑和排屑。格式:G73
X__Y__Z__R__Q__F__K__其中:X、Y—孔位置数据;
Z—从R点到孔底的距离;
R—R点位置;
Q—每次切削深度;
F—切削进给率;
K—重复次数。
6.2加工中心常用编程指令
6.2.3孔加工循环指令加工
3.深孔往复排削钻G83指令格式为G83X__Y__Z__R__Q__F__K__;G83与G73略有不同的是每次刀具间歇进给后不用向G73那样回退至R点平面,当要加工的孔较深时可采用此方式。
6.2加工中心常用编程指令
6.2.3孔加工循环指令加工4.钻孔G81与锪孔G82G81的指令格式为G81X___Y___Z___R___K___F___;82的指令格式为G82X__Y__Z___R__P__K___F___;G82与G81相比较.唯一不同之处是G82在孔底增加了暂停(延时),因而适用于锪孔或镗阶梯孔,而G81适用于一般的钻孔。
6.2加工中心常用编程指令
6.2.3孔加工循环指令加工攻螺纹程序格式G74(G84)X__Y__Z__R__Q__F__P__K__;程序格式与G82完全相同,与孔加工不同的是,攻螺纹结束后的返回过程不是快速运动,而是以进给速度反转退出。攻螺纹过程要求主轴转速与进给速度成严格的比例关系,因此,编程时要求根据主轴转速计算进给速度。编制如图所示螺纹加工程序,设刀具起刀点距工件表面100MM处,切深为10MM。螺纹孔为通孔。T01为Φ10钻头,T02为Φ10的螺纹刀。XY404040404050O8×Φ10
Õ1068;G90G54G00X0Y0S600T01M03;Z100;G91G99G83X40Y40R-98Z-14F50;(1孔)G91X40L3;(2、3、4孔)Y50;(5孔)X-40L3;(6、7、8孔)G90G00Z100;G80X0Y0;M05;(主轴停)T02M06;(换刀)G91M03S300;(主轴正转)G99G84X40Y40R-93Z-18F100;(1孔攻螺纹)G91X40L3;(2、34孔攻螺纹)Y50;(5孔攻螺纹)X-40L3;(6、7、8孔攻螺纹)
G90G00Z100;G80X0Y0;M05;M30;XY404040404050O1458例题:如图所示:在一块钢板上钻13个大小不同的孔,尺寸如图,选用的刀具分别为T11为Ф10钻头,T15为Ф20立铣刀,T12为
Ф8钻头,试编程。50503020初始平面220回退刀位置XZ1-6为Ф8孔加工;7-10为Ф10孔加工;
11-13为Ф20孔加工。
60606060123456789101112132801908080100100XY
参考点XY
加工中心常用编程指令
6.2.3孔加工循环指令加工6.镗孔循环指令G88程序格式:G88X__Y__Z__R__P__F__K__;7.反镗孔循环指令G87。程序格式:G87X__Y__Z__R__Q__F__K__;
6.2加工中心常用编程指令
6.2.3坐标旋转(G68,G69)编程指令加工G68α_β_R_;其中,α_β_为指令的坐标平面(G17,G18,G19)相应的X,Y和Z中两个轴的绝对指令,指定旋转中心。R—为旋转的角度,正值表示逆时针旋转,负值表示顺时针旋转。有效数据范围-360°~360°。
6.2加工中心常用编程指令
6.2.4极坐标编程指令G15、G16加工格式:G16G17(G18、G19)G90(G91);G01(G00)X_Y_;G15:其中:G16极坐标指令开始;
G15极坐标指令结柬;
G17(G18、G19)极坐标指令的平面选择;G90指定工件坐标系的零点作为极坐标系的原点.从该点测量半径;G91指定当前位置作为极坐标系的原点,从该点测量半径;X—极坐标半径;Y—极坐标角度;
6.2加工中心常用编程指令
6.2.5比例缩放G50/G51加工1.沿所有轴以相同的比例放大或缩小格式G51X__Y__Z__P__;
::G50;其中X__Y__Z__;比例缩放中心坐标值的绝对指令P__;缩放比例G50;缩放取消
6.2加工中心常用编程指令
6.2.5比例缩放G50/G51加工2.各轴以不同比例缩放格式G51X__Y__Z__I__J__K__;
::G50;其中X__Y__Z__;比例缩放中心坐标值的绝对指令I__J__K__;X、Y和Z各轴对应的缩放比例G50;缩放取消
6.2加工中心常用编程指令
6.2.6镜像编程指令加工(镜像加工)(取消镜像加工)。格式中的X_Y_值用于指定对称轴或对称点当指令后仅有一个坐标字时,该镜像是以某一坐标轴为镜像轴,如该指令表示以某一轴线为对称轴,该轴线与Y轴相平行,且与X轴在
处相交。
6.3加工中心刀具补偿与编程要点
加工数控机床在切削过程中不可避免地存在刀具磨损问题,譬如钻头长度变短,铣刀半径变小等,这时加工出的工件尺寸也随之变化。刀具尺寸补偿通常是指:刀具长度尺寸补偿、刀具半径尺寸补偿。
6.3加工中心刀具补偿与编程要点
6.3.1加工中心的刀具半径补偿加工
1.刀具半径偏置格式:程序格式:G00(G01)C4l(G42)X__Y__D__;G40G00(G01)X__Y__D__;G41为刀具半径左偏置;G42为刀具半径右偏置;式中的X、Y表示刀具移至终点时,轮廓曲线(编程轨迹)上点的坐标值;D为刀具半径补偿寄存器地址字,后面一般用两位数字表示偏置量的代号,偏置量可用MDI方式输入。
6.3加工中心刀具补偿与编程要点
6.3.1加工中心的刀具半径补偿加工2.刀具半径偏置的判断刀具半径偏置的判断:顺着刀具进给的方向看,假设工件不动,刀具在工件的左边为左偏置(G41);在工件的右边为右偏置(G42)。
6.3加工中心刀具补偿与编程要点
6.3.1加工中心的刀具半径补偿加工
左偏置(G41)6.3加工中心刀具补偿与编程要点
6.3.1加工中心的刀具半径补偿加工
右偏置(G42)
6.3加工中心刀具补偿与编程要点
6.3.1加工中心的刀具半径补偿加工3.取消刀具半径补偿指令G40最后一段刀具半径补偿轨迹加工完成后,与建立刀具半径补偿类似,也应有一直线程序段G00或01指令取消刀具半径补偿,以保证刀具从刀具半径补偿终点运动到取消刀具半径补偿点。
6.3加工中心刀具补偿与编程要点
6.3.1加工中心的刀具半径补偿加工
1)偏移量正负与刀具中心轨迹的位置关系半径补偿偏移量可取正值,也可取负值。与刀具长度补值类似,G41和G42可以互相取代。偏移量为正值时,刀具中心沿工件外侧切削;当值移量为负值时.则刀具中心变为在工件内侧切削,反之亦然。2)G41、G42与顺逆铣的关系G41相当于顺铣。铣削时,铣刀切出工件时的切削速度方向与工件的进给方向相同,称为顺铣。G41是在相对于刀具前进方向左侧进行补偿,当主轴正转时,此时相当于顺铣。G42相当于逆铣。铣削时,铣刀切入工件时的切削速度方向与工件进给方向相反,称为逆镜。G42是在相对于刀具前进方向右侧进行补偿,当主铀正转时,此时相当于逆铣。
6.3加工中心刀具补偿与编程要点
6.3.1加工中心的刀具半径补偿加工
4.刀具半径补偿功能的应用:1)刀具因磨损、重磨、换新刀而引起刀具直径改变后,不必修改程序,只需在刀具参数设置中输入变化后刀具直径,即可适用同一程序。2)用同一程序、同一尺寸的刀具,利用刀具半径补偿,可进行粗精加工。如刀具半径为r,粗加工余量Δ。粗加工时,输入刀具直径D=2(r十Δ),则加工出粗轮廓;精加工时,用同一程序、同一刀具,但输入刀具直径D=2r,则加工出精加工需要的实线轮廓。
6.3加工中心刀具补偿与编程要点
6.3.2加工中心(数控铣床)的刀具长度补偿加工程序格式:G43(G44)Z__H__;式中G43为刀具长度正补偿指令,G44为刀具长度负补偿指令,Z为目标点的编程坐标值,H为刀具长度补偿值的寄存器地址.后面一般用两位数字表示补偿量代号,补偿量a可以用MDI方式存入该代号寄存器中。G49刀具长度补偿取消。
6.3加工中心刀具补偿与编程要点
6.3.3数控铣床的特点及编程要点加工
1.数控铣床的分类及加工对象1)立式数控铣床。一般适宜盘、套、板类零件,一次装夹后可以对零件表面进行钻、扩、镗、铣、锪、攻螺纹等工序加工以及侧面的轮廓加工。2)卧式数控铣床。一般都带有回转工作台,一次装夹后可完成除安装面和顶面以外的其余四个面的各种工序加工,因此适宜箱体类零件的加工。
6.3加工中心刀具补偿与编程要点
6.3.3数控铣床的特点及编程要点加工
1.数控铣床的分类及加工对象3)龙门式数控铣床。属于大型数控机床,主要用于大型或形状复杂的零件的各种平面、曲面和孔的加工。4)万能式数控铣床。主轴可以旋转90°,或工作台带着工件旋转90°,一次装夹后可以完成对工件五个表面的加工。
6.3加工中心刀具补偿与编程要点
6.3.3数控铣床的特点及编程要点加工
2.数控铣削加工特点1)对零件加工的适应性强,灵活性好,能够加工轮廓形状特别复杂和难于控制尺寸的零件。2)能够加工普通机床上难于加工的零件,如数学模型零件或三维空间曲面类零件。3)能够加工一次装夹定位后,需进行多道工序加工的零件。如可对零件进行钻、扩、镗、铰、攻螺纹、铣端面、挖槽等多到工序的加工。
6.3加工中心刀具补偿与编程要点
6.3.3数控铣床的特点及编程要点加工
2.数控铣削加工特点4)加工精度高,加工质量稳定可靠。5)生产自动化程度高,生产效率高。6)从切削原理上来讲周铣和端面铣都属于间断切削,因此对刀具要求较高,应该具有良好的抗冲击性、韧性和耐磨性,在干式切削情况下还应该有良好的红硬性。
6.3加工中心刀具补偿与编程要点
6.3.3数控铣床的特点及编程要点加工
3.数控铣削编程要点1)了解数控系统功能及机床规格。2)熟悉加工顺序。3)合理选择刀具、夹具及切削用量、切削液。
6.3加工中心刀具补偿与编程要点
6.3.3数控铣床的特点及编程要点加工
3.数控铣削编程要点4)手工编程尽量使用子程序及宏指令。5)注意小数点的使用。6)程序零点要选择在易计算的确定位置。7)换刀点选择在无换刀干涉的位置。
6.3加工中心刀具补偿与编程要点
6.3.3数控铣床的特点及编程要点加工
4.数控铣削编程时应注意的问题1)铣刀的刀位点是指在加工程序编制中,用以表示铣刀特征的点,也是对刀和加工的基准点。对于不同类型的铣刀,其刀位点的确定也不相同。盘铣刀的刀位点为刀具对称中心平面与其圆柱面上切削刃的交点;立铣刀的刀位点为刀具底平面与刀具轴线的交点;球头铣刀的刀位点为球心。因此,在编程之前.必须选择好铣刀的种类,并确定其刀位点;最终确定对刀点。
6.3加工中心刀具补偿与编程要点
6.3.3数控铣床的特点及编程要点加工
4.数控
温馨提示
- 1. 本站所有资源如无特殊说明,都需要本地电脑安装OFFICE2007和PDF阅读器。图纸软件为CAD,CAXA,PROE,UG,SolidWorks等.压缩文件请下载最新的WinRAR软件解压。
- 2. 本站的文档不包含任何第三方提供的附件图纸等,如果需要附件,请联系上传者。文件的所有权益归上传用户所有。
- 3. 本站RAR压缩包中若带图纸,网页内容里面会有图纸预览,若没有图纸预览就没有图纸。
- 4. 未经权益所有人同意不得将文件中的内容挪作商业或盈利用途。
- 5. 人人文库网仅提供信息存储空间,仅对用户上传内容的表现方式做保护处理,对用户上传分享的文档内容本身不做任何修改或编辑,并不能对任何下载内容负责。
- 6. 下载文件中如有侵权或不适当内容,请与我们联系,我们立即纠正。
- 7. 本站不保证下载资源的准确性、安全性和完整性, 同时也不承担用户因使用这些下载资源对自己和他人造成任何形式的伤害或损失。
最新文档
- 2025年中国木麻黄栲胶项目商业计划书
- 哈尔滨市中医院心脏功能测定考核
- 通辽市中医院溶栓药物不良反应处理考核
- 中国四丁基四氟硼酸铵项目商业计划书
- 天津市中医院老年疾病影像考核
- 运城市人民医院肝静脉成形技术考核
- 邯郸市人民医院现金流量表编制与分析试题
- 唐山市人民医院文化建设在人事工作中的落地试题
- 大庆市中医院肿瘤遗传咨询与家族风险评估考核
- 中国紫外线涂料项目经营分析报告
- 预防医学考试题+答案
- 二年级上册数学北师大版课件第5课时 小熊开店
- 跌倒坠床原因分析预防措施
- 52206马工程组织行为学课件
- 我和我的祖国课件
- 各类食物营养与配餐(蛋类的营养)课件
- 公司内账管理系统
- 全国细菌耐药监测网信息系统-附件
- 妇产科产前诊断技术服务临床医师考核题(附答案)
- 校园欺凌工作台账(完整资料)
- DB33∕T 1146-2018 浙江省城市轨道交通规范
评论
0/150
提交评论